首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Couchbase上选择列名和查询"LIKE“

Couchbase是一种分布式、面向文档的NoSQL数据库,具有高性能和可伸缩性。在Couchbase上选择列名和使用"LIKE"查询是进行数据检索和过滤的常见操作。

  1. 选择列名: 在Couchbase中,文档以JSON格式存储,每个文档都有自己的属性(列名)。选择列名是为了指定要检索的文档属性。
  2. 使用"LIKE"查询: "LIKE"是一种模糊查询操作符,用于在文档属性中进行字符串匹配。可以根据特定的模式来搜索满足条件的文档。

完善和全面的答案应包含以下内容:

概念: Couchbase是一种面向文档的分布式NoSQL数据库,采用键值对存储方式,并支持复杂数据结构。

分类: Couchbase被归类为NoSQL数据库,属于文档数据库类型。

优势:

  • 高性能:Couchbase具有低延迟和高吞吐量的特点,可以满足大规模的数据处理需求。
  • 可伸缩性:Couchbase支持水平扩展,可以通过增加节点来提高存储和吞吐量。
  • 强一致性:Couchbase提供强一致性和灵活性之间的平衡,确保数据的可靠性和准确性。
  • 灵活的数据模型:Couchbase的文档模型允许存储和查询复杂的结构化和非结构化数据。
  • 内置缓存:Couchbase具有内置的缓存功能,可以提高读取操作的性能。

应用场景:

  • 实时分析:Couchbase的高性能和可伸缩性使其适用于实时分析和数据挖掘。
  • 用户会话管理:Couchbase可以用于存储和管理用户会话数据,实现快速和可扩展的用户认证和授权。
  • 内容管理系统:Couchbase的灵活性和扩展性使其成为构建内容管理系统的理想选择。
  • 物联网应用:Couchbase可以存储和处理大规模的传感器数据,支持物联网应用的实时数据处理和分析。

推荐腾讯云相关产品和产品介绍链接地址: 作为云计算领域的专家,以下是腾讯云提供的与Couchbase相关的产品和其介绍链接地址,您可以根据需求选择适合的产品进行使用:

  • 腾讯云数据库 Couchbase版:提供高性能、可伸缩的Couchbase托管服务,支持自动容量调整和备份恢复。详情请参考:腾讯云数据库 Couchbase版

这样,我就根据问题提供了关于在Couchbase上选择列名和使用"LIKE"查询的完善且全面的答案,并且给出了腾讯云相关产品的介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• CouchBase_couchbase数据库

    能够通过manage cache提供快速的亚毫米级别的k-v存储操作,并且提供快速的查询其功能强大的能够指定SQL-like查询查询引擎。...2.CouchBase的特点 CouchBasememcachedredis之类缓存组件的基础发展而来的,被称作为可能是最好的缓存系统。所其必然能满足之前的前辈所满足不了的地方。...或者说 CouchBase所提供的任何单一功能,市面上基本都能找到一款数据库能够满足。但是这些数据库实际使用的话总是会有各种各样的妥协,性能很好的话,扩展性可能很差之类的。...CouchBase产品众多,二大产产品线ServerMobile,至于CloudKubernetes则主要是运行的不同平台,每个产品线又区分企业版社区版两个不同的版本。...除此之外社区版企业版的api也是完全兼容的。 更重要的一点是全功能的企业版是可以开发测试环境中无限制使用,当然如果商业使用就需要购买授权了。

    92510

    【DB宝46】NoSQL数据库之CouchBase简介、集群搭建、XDCR同步及备份恢复

    能够通过manage cache提供快速的亚毫米级别的k-v存储操作,并且提供快速的查询其功能强大的能够指定SQL-like查询查询引擎。...2)CouchDBCouchBase两者都使用了相同的索引查询方法。 3)CouchDBCouchBase两者都使用了相同的复制系统的方法,除了P2P复制。...集群内复制Couchbase中可以由应用在写数据的时候选择一致性与可用性之间的权衡,Couchbase提供了以下几种模式的复制: 内存级的储存。...接下来,41版本,插入一条数据,查询66版本是否同步: [20210322142209.png] [20210322142234.png] 可以看到,6.6版本也同步过去了。...可以couchbase执行,主要考虑是方便熟悉关系型数据库的开发人员快速上手。

    2.3K50

    【DB宝46】NoSQL数据库之CouchBase简介、集群搭建、XDCR同步及备份恢复

    能够通过manage cache提供快速的亚毫米级别的k-v存储操作,并且提供快速的查询其功能强大的能够指定SQL-like查询查询引擎。...2)CouchDBCouchBase两者都使用了相同的索引查询方法。 3)CouchDBCouchBase两者都使用了相同的复制系统的方法,除了P2P复制。...集群内复制Couchbase中可以由应用在写数据的时候选择一致性与可用性之间的权衡,Couchbase提供了以下几种模式的复制: 内存级的储存。...第1步,4.1创建名为lhrdb41的buckets桶,6.6创建名为lhrdb66的buckets桶。 ? ? 第2步,4.1版本创建集群引用复制: ? ? ?...接下来,41版本,插入一条数据,查询66版本是否同步: ? ? 可以看到,6.6版本也同步过去了。

    2.4K30

    如何SELECT进行单表查询,怎样使用WHERE结合各种运算符对数据进行过滤,如何使用ORDER BY 子句 查询

    查询部门表的所有数据 SELECT * FROM departments; 选择特定的列 SELECT 列名1, 列名2, ......使用方式: 紧跟列名,也可以列名别名之间加入关键字‘AS'。(AS也可以省略) 别名使用双引号,可以别名中包含空格或特殊的字符并区分大小写。...(双引号非必须) 原始列名 AS 新列名 查询部门表中管理者id部门名称,并分别起个别名 SELECT manager_id AS manager, manager_id, department_name...过滤排序数据 过滤: 对于查询到的数据使用某些自定义条件进行筛选 WHERE子句 SELECT 列名1, 列名2 , ...FROM 表名WHERE 过滤条件;...(模糊查询 ) 使用 LIKE 运算选择类似的值 选择条件可以包含字符或数字: % 代表零个或多个字符(任意个字符)。

    3.5K31

    Spring认证中国教育管理中心-Spring Data Couchbase教程二

    对不同的值使用相同的字段/列名称通常会导致数据损坏,因此您应该使用明确的字段/列名称注释至少一个属性。...如果您想要文档中的字段名称与实体中使用的字段名称不同的表示形式,您可以@Field注释设置不同的名称。...JSON文件,你会看到{"fname": ".."},而不是{"firstname": ".."}。 @Id注释中需要存在,因为Couchbase每个文件需要一个唯一的密钥。...2.3.数据类型转换器 选择的存储格式是 JSON。这很棒,但与许多数据表示一样,它允许的数据类型比您直接用 Java 表达的要少。...您最好的选择是坚持尽可能简单的转换。 始终通用转换器之前放置更多特殊转换器,以避免执行错误转换器的情况。 对于日期,读取转换器应该能够从任何Number(不仅仅是Long)读取。

    1.8K50

    Couchbase vs Redis,究竟哪个更胜一筹?

    Redis Couchbase都是基于内存的数据存储系统。它们各自的官方描述中,Couchbase是高性能,高伸缩性高可用的分布式缓存系统;Redis是一个开源的内存数据结构存储系统。...(下文会在关于数据存储模型来证明这一点) ● 性能对比 由于Redis只使用单核,而Couchbase可以使用多核,所以平均每一个核Redis存储小数据时比Couchbase性能更高。...所以,如果缓存大多数情况下仅仅需要提供数据新增查询操作,那Couchbase基于文档类型的存储结构能够始终如一地为提供亚毫秒的查询体验,对于预定义的数据类型你还可以通过创建索引进一步优化性能,这种情况下...而couchbase的过期精度是秒级别的,也就是说如果你选择couchbase且没有counter做特殊处理,你的流控将变得极不准确,更危险的是这个问题是由底层机制引发的,你几乎不可能通过业务代码来修复...当Couchbase接收到客户端发送过来的数据时首先会根据收到数据的大小选择一个最合适的Slab Class,然后通过查询Couchbase保存着的该Slab Class内空闲Chunk的列表就可以找到一个可用于存储数据的

    1K40

    SQL语句汇总(二)——数据修改、数据查询

    查询操作 分类: –投影操作   指定查询结果中能显示哪些列 –选择操作   指定哪些行出现在结果中 –排序操作   指定查询的结果以什么样的顺序显示 投影操作: SELECT 列1,列2 FROM 表名...现在只想要查看姓名年龄列: SELECT student_name,student_age FROM t_student; ? 注意这里不是把其他列删除了,而是只显示我们想看见的部分。...反之NOT IN就是选择不包括集合里的学生信息。 模糊查询——LIKE 为了更好的解释模糊查询,这里重新建张表: ? 这里姓王的兄弟们躺枪...别介意。...这下模糊查询就很明白了吧,当然还有其他组合,大家可以自己尝试。 处理空值数据: 判断条件不能用列名=NULL,而是要用IS NULL或IS NOT NULL。...标准写法: SELECT * FROM t_student WHERE 性别 IS NULL 排序操作——ORDER BY: 使用ORDER BY时,列名指定ASC或DESC。

    1.3K10

    Couchbase是目前最好的NoSQL数据库平台

    Perry Krug:我们认为那些建立错误数据库基础的公司没有任何竞争力。而Couchbase的“参与数据库”会持续改进客户体验,并使客户保持竞争优势。...RESTful流式访问数据的应用层API,以及面向互联网的安全性;Couchbase Lite是一款面向移动设备“边缘”系统的嵌入式数据库,可在设备本地提供键值操作,SQL查询全文本搜索。...就Couchbase与其他NoSQL提供商的比较而言,Couchbase数据平台规模提供了无与伦比的性能,同时还提供了当今企业不断提高的客户体验所需的敏捷性可管理性。...曾经使用过其它NoSQL服务但是现在选择Couchbase的客户表示,之所以选择Couchbase是因为他们在在多节点集群支持更多的用户更大的工作负载时遇到了挑战。...我们是唯一能够将诸如内置托管缓存层深度JSON支持,SQL查询索引,全文搜索以及移动同步等概念结合在一起的数据库技术。 问:Couchbase的下一个版本是什么?

    2.3K60

    Spring认证中国教育管理中心-Spring Data Couchbase教程九

    对于 N1QL,提供了以下注释,这些注释需要附加到实体(类或字段): @QueryIndexed: 放置一个字段,表示该字段应该是索引的一部分 @CompositeQueryIndex:放置...本节中,您将学习如何定义投影以提供简化简化的资源视图。...反应式 Couchbase 存储库 6.1。介绍 本章描述了对 couchbase 的响应式存储库支持。这建立Couchbase 存储库中解释的核心存储库支持之上。...Spring Data 的 Reactive Couchbase 带有阻塞存储库查询已经提供的完整查询支持 7....8.2.入门配置 如果正在使用 maven(或等效项),则couchbase-transactions需要将工件包含在您的文件中pom.xml。

    1.3K10

    mysql基本命令

    primary key AUTO_INCREMENT -- 设置编码格式:(中文乱码或无法添加中文) set names 'gbk'; -- 删除数据表: drop table 表名; -- 已有的表...) 不包含 and 与/ or 或 not 非 -- 3.查询指定列指定区间内的值:(所有该列10~20之间的项) -- 写法1:select * from 表名 where 列名>=10...表名 where 列名 like '_____'; -- 3.查询不为空的数据: select * from 表名 where 列名 is not null; -- 或 select * from...-- $分组查询(关键字:group by) -- 跟随聚合函数使用:group by(被分组的列名); -- select查询时,被分组的列要出现在select选择列后面; -- ↓按照列2的相同内容对列...where 条件; -- 原来的基础添加前缀或后缀; update 表名 set 列1=concat('qf',列1) where 条件; -- 删除: delete from 表名 where

    1.5K20

    SQL数据查询之——单表查询

    如果有ORDER BY子句,则结果还要按的值的升序或降序排序。 SELECT语句既可以完成简单的单表查询,也可以完成复杂的连接查询嵌套查询。...二、SQL单表查询(仅涉及一个表的查询) 1.选择表中的若干列 (1)查询指定列 查询全体学生的学号与姓名 SELECT Sno,Sname FROM Student; 查询全体学生的姓名、学号、所在系...<60; 查询年龄20~23岁之间的学生的姓名、系别年龄 SELECT Sname,Sdept,Sage FROM Student WHERE Sage BETWEEN 20 AND 23 查询年龄...查询名字中第二个字为“阳”的学生的姓名学号 SELECT Sname,Sno, FROM Student WHERE Sname LIKE '_阳%'; 查询所有不姓刘的学生的姓名、学号性别 SELECT...MIN([DISTINCT|ALL]) 求一列值中的最小值 如果指定 DISTINCT 短语,则表示计算时要取消指定列中的重复值。

    1.7K50

    为什么从 MongoDB 转向 Couchbase ?

    1、性能可扩展性      Couchbase 的主要优势之一是规模具有优异的吞吐量低延迟。这是由内存优先的体系结构驱动的。     ...所有节点都直接执行查询写入。      此外,Couchbase 的写入处理与读取查询活动是分开的,这意味着写入不会干扰读取查询操作。...再者,Couchbase 利用多种技术协同工作,确保您的数据和数据库即使极端条件下也“始终开启”,从而提供高可用性可靠性。...–Wayne Chandler,Microlise 的数据架构师       本白皮书《Couchbase vs.MongoDB》中了解更多有关 Couchbase 大规模性能高可用性的信息™ 用于扩展高可用性...我们所有的关键微服务应用程序都已从 MongoDB 转移到 Couchbase。从长远来看,我们计划在Couchbase 实现标准化。”

    1.5K50

    NoSQL 简介

    低成本: 由于NoSQL数据库通常采用横向扩展的方式,因此可以通过廉价硬件运行更多的节点来降低成本。实时处理: 适用于需要实时数据处理的应用场景,如实时分析、推荐系统等。2....以下是对 Couchbase 的详细介绍:主要特点:多模型支持: Couchbase 支持多种数据模型,包括键值对、文档型列族型。这种灵活性允许开发人员根据应用程序的需求选择适当的数据模型。...自动分片: Couchbase 使用自动分片技术,将数据均匀地分散集群的各个节点,以实现数据的负载均衡横向扩展。...N1QL查询语言: Couchbase 支持 N1QL(pronounced as "nickel")查询语言,这是一种 SQL 风格的查询语言,可以用于 JSON 文档执行 SQL 类似的查询。...大规模分布式系统: Couchbase 的分布式架构自动分片技术使其适用于大规模分布式系统的构建。文档存储: Couchbase 的文档型数据库特性使其成为存储检索 JSON 文档的理想选择

    29810

    知识点、SQL语句学习及详细总结

    1.2 单表查询 1.2.1选择表中若干列 (1)查询指定的列 SELECT 列名 FROM 表名 12 SELECT 列名 FROM 表名 例子 :SELECT Sname,Sno FROM Student...注意:在对外连接的结果进行分组、统计等操作时,一定要注意分组依据列统计列的选择。 1.4 使用TOP限制结果集行数 使用SELECT语句进行查询时,有时只需要前几行数据。...FROM) 包含这种子查询形式的查询语句是分步骤实现的,即先执行子查询,然后查询的结果基础执行外层查询(先内后外)。...对于含有嵌套的子查询查询,是先执行子查询,然后查询的结果基础再执行外层查询。 【注意:】查询中否定和在外查询中否定的区别 ★★★★★ IN !...【含有嵌套的子查询】: - 对于含有嵌套的子查询查询,是先执行子查询,然后查询的结果基础再执行外层查询

    1.9K20

    数据查询语言QL

    * 表示选择所有列; 列表达式的意思是对一个单列求聚合值的表达式,即运用上面的聚合函数; 允许表达式中出现+,-,*,/以及列名、常数的算数表达式。...列基本表的改名操作: 使用AS可以给列基本表进行改名。有时一个基本表多个SELECT中出现或用户要求输出的列名基本表中的不一致,就可以给基本表或列改名。...LIKE中使用ESCAPE关键字来定义转义字符。...LIKE 'ab\%cd%' ESCAPE'\' //匹配所有以ab%cd开头的字符串 SQL还允许字符使用多种函数,例如连接(”||“),提取子串,计算字符串长度,大小写转换等操作。...如果在FROM中使用了子查询,那么要为查询的结果起一个表名相应的列名

    2.3K00
    领券